Have you ever wondered just what was the Hanseatic League?, How malt was made, or how eels get to the Sargasso Sea? The answers to these and many other questions will be found in this book.

Spanning the period from the Anglo-Saxons to the coming of the railway, two Points East is about the boats, the fishing and some of the lives lived on the North sea coast of Norfolk, from the once world-famous herring fishery in Great Yarmouth to the extraordinary rescues of Cromer’s famous lifeboatman Henry Blogg.

Judith Ellis lives in Norfolk with an insatiable curiosity and some very fine memories of sailing off the East Anglian coast. A lifelong interest in traditional boats combined with a love of history and sketching has found expression in this book.
